One of my dear friends is having a birthday in a few days and THIS is her birthday card.

After fretting with what to do, I settled on an {ippity} itty bitty stamp, "Sweet on You" for the awesome cupcake tower, and a Unity set, "Oh Happy Day", for the sentiment on the front.

I framed it with a bow using "Baby Girl" Crinkle Ribbon from from the 3 Girl Jam's Baby Bundle set.  

Why did I fret, you wonder?

Because there are too many different and wonderful cupcakes to choose from at Unity.

Having SEVERAL, I decided to add an image and the rest of the sentiment in the front.


Recognize this cupcake?  It's from the {ippity} itty bitty, "Counts as a Fruit"

"everything" is also from "Oh Happy Day"

So, her card is going to read "Happy [open card] Everything"
